Why Native Landscaping Plants Work Best
Native plants are built for Texas. They’re tough, simple to care for, and used to our rocky soil and hot sun. Because they belong here, they need less water and less attention.
Here are a few favorites:
Texas Sage – gray-green leaves and purple blooms that shine in the sun.
Blackfoot Daisy – tiny white flowers that keep growing in dry soil.
Mexican Feathergrass – soft grass that moves in the breeze.
Lantana – bright flowers that butterflies love.
Salvia – tall purple blooms that come back every year.
If you have a shady yard, try Cedar Sedge. It’s a green, soft plant that works well where the sun doesn’t shine all day.
These native landscaping plants save water and still look amazing. They help your yard fit right into the Hill Country, instead of fighting against it.
Smart Texas Landscape Materials for Strong Roots
Your yard needs strong roots and a solid base. That’s where smart Texas landscape materials come in. Good materials protect your plants, improve drainage, and help everything last longer.
We often use limestone, river rock, and decomposed granite. They match the natural look of the Hill Country and handle heat better than most materials. They also drain water quickly, so you don’t get mud or standing water after a storm.
Want a low-water yard? Try xeriscaping. This design uses rock, gravel, and drought-tolerant plants instead of grass. It saves water, looks clean, and stays easy to maintain.
We can also use other materials if you have a certain look in mind. Just know that non-native options might need more water and care to keep up with the Hill Country heat.
